    Pantheon

    Tbilisi, Georgia, Middle East

    On the slope of Mtatsminda Mountain there is a Pantheon of public and literary figures of Georgia, as well as the Temple of St. David. Mtatsminda Mountain means "Holy Mountain" in Georgian. The Church of St. David on the mountainside was built in the 19th century on the site of a cave where, according to legend, St. David of Gareja lived.
